Jan 6th: Oath Keepers leader and top associate found guilty of seditious conspiracy
The founder and leader of the Oath Keepers, Stewart Rhodes, and one of his top associates, Kelly Meggs, were found guilty of seditious conspiracy for their parts in plotting the riot attacks that took place at the US Capitol on January 6th.
